Lightweight Evaluation
Developers should use lightweight evaluation when they need to make quick decisions about adopting new technologies, libraries, or architectural patterns without investing in full-scale implementations
Pros
- +It is particularly valuable in fast-paced projects, startups, or research contexts where time and resources are limited, helping to avoid costly mistakes by testing assumptions early
